This ESD foam base has a large variety of applications. It is e. g. suited as a base for foam trays or as cover for fragile goods during transport.

The high-quality polyurethane (PU) foam offers superior protection against electrostatic discharge and thereby ensures safe safe transport of your electronic goods.

The foam base has the following dimensions: 300 mm x 300 mm x 20 mm height.

  • Electrostatic dissipative / ESD foam
  • Typical surface resistance Rs = 10^10 to 10^11 Ω
  • high-quality, fine-pored polyurethane (PU) foam
  • Made in Germany
